Key Takeaways
- Data Minimization: Collect only the data necessary for GEO and ensure it is used solely for its intended purpose.
- Transparency: Clearly inform users about how their data will be used and provide them with control over their information.
- Anonymization: Use anonymization techniques to protect user identities and sensitive information.
- Consent Management: Implement a robust consent management system to ensure that all data collection and usage are compliant with regulations.
- Regular Audits: Conduct regular audits to ensure ongoing compliance with data privacy laws and best practices.
- Ethical AI: Ensure that AI models and algorithms are designed and deployed ethically, avoiding biases and unfair outcomes.
- Regulatory Compliance: Stay updated with and adhere to relevant data protection regulations such as GDPR, CCPA, and others.
Step-by-Step Implementation
- Conduct a Data Inventory: Identify all the data points you collect and determine which are essential for GEO. Remove any unnecessary data from your systems.
- Develop a Consent Framework: Create a clear and concise consent form that outlines what data will be collected, how it will be used, and how users can manage their preferences.
- Implement Anonymization Techniques: Use techniques such as data masking, tokenization, and differential privacy to protect user data while still allowing for effective GEO.
- Deploy a Consent Management Platform (CMP): Integrate a CMP into your website or application to manage user consent and preferences effectively.
- Establish Regular Audit Procedures: Set up a schedule for regular audits of your data practices and GEO processes to ensure continuous compliance and improvement.

Recommended Tools & Methods
- Data Masking Tools: Tools like Delphix and Informatica can help mask sensitive data, making it difficult to identify individual users.
- Consent Management Platforms (CMPs): Solutions like OneTrust and Cookiebot can help manage user consent and preferences effectively.
- AI Ethics Frameworks: Adopt frameworks like the EU's AI Act or the IEEE's Ethically Aligned Design to guide the ethical development and deployment of AI models.
- Data Anonymization Software: Tools like Aircloak and Statice can help anonymize data, ensuring that it cannot be traced back to individual users.
- Audit and Compliance Tools: Platforms like LogicGate and MetricStream can help conduct regular audits and ensure compliance with data protection regulations.
- Privacy Impact Assessments (PIAs): Conduct PIAs to evaluate the potential impact of GEO on data privacy and take necessary steps to mitigate risks.
